Daily Banjo Licks offers a lick a day for banjo pickers

Noted banjo instructor, and current banjo picker with Woody Platt and Zoe & Cloyd, Bennet Sullivan, has launched a new instructional series online, DailyBanjoLicks.com.

The concept couldn’t be simpler. For a low monthly fee of $8, subscribers get a new lick on video every day to work into their playing. Bennett first presents the lick in context, using popular songs we all should know, with a big lick icon popping up to show when the new lick begins.

Then Sullivan plays the lick in isolation, both fast and slow. Subscribers also get tab for each lick. A split screen video is used to show the left and right hands separately.
